I have a vent rib barrel so I question if its even possible to co-witness.
The ventilated rib is not an "aiming" sight like in a rifle, but an alignment tool for a shotgunner's eye. Most shotgunner's learn too late when shooting fowl or clays that their shotgun may pattern somewhere else than where that rib is "aimed". My $0.02? Mount the optic and forget about the VR, or go to a plain no-rib barrel like a police or slug gun. Now slug barrels DO have rifle sights, so....
